A TCP proxy to simulate network and system conditions for chaos and resiliency testing. By default the chart will install toxiproxy with blank configuration. You can add [toxics](https://github.com/Shopify/toxiproxy#toxics) to the running configuration using the [API](https://github.com/Shopify/toxiproxy#http-api).
